> > I want to build a simple eCommerce Website for maybe 10 products.
> >
> > My google searches so far all go to SW that is part of hosting packages.
> > "Sign up to host with us and you get free eCommerce builder."
> >
> > The concern I have is that if I do that I am tied to that particular
> > hosting service.
> >
> > I would like to work on the site at home, once I get it working then
> > decide who will host. It may be 6 months before this gets going.
> >
> > What SW that goes on a Ubuntu Server would you recommend, that lets
> > people sign in and place an order?
> >
> >
> There is no Ecommerce software that comes bundled with Ubuntu AFAIK.
> But you can install OsCommerce or ZenCart.
> Both are popular, easy-to-use Shopping Carts, highly customizable and with
> a huge community support.
>
You might want to take a look at Agoracart (open source, also with good community support) as it might be a little easier to use for a simple site. The choices above are also excellent.
